1.数组的概念

  • 数组(Array):一组数据的集合,其中的每个数据被称为元素,在数组中可以存放任意类型的元素

  • 利用new创建数组

    • var 数组名 = new Array();
      var arr = new Array();  //创建一个空数组
      
  • 利用数组字面量创建数组

    • var 数组名 = [ ]; // 创建空的数组
      var 数组名 = ['小','大'];  // 创建带初始值的数组
      
    • 数组里面的数据称为数组元素

    • 数组中可以存放任意类型的数据,例如字符串、数字、布尔值等

2.获取数组元素

  • 数组的索引(下标):用来访问数组元素的序号(数组下标从0开始)
  • 格式:数组名[索引号]

3.遍历数组

  • 遍历:把数组中的每个元素从头到尾访问一次
  • 利用for循环
  • 数组的长度:数组名.length (动态监测数组元素的个数)

4.数组中的新增元素

  • 通过修改length长度

  • 通过修改数组索引 追加数组元素

  • 不要直接给数组名赋值,否则会覆盖掉以前的数据

转载请注明出处:http://www.hrtxgs.com/article/20230526/763572.html

随机推荐

  1. jsday6作用域01

    1.作用域 一段程序代码中所用到的名字并不总是有效和可用的,而限定这个名字的可用性的代码范围就是或者名字的作用域 作用域的使用提高了程序逻辑的局部性,增强了程序的可靠性,减少了命名冲突 全局作用域:整个script标签或者是一个单独的j...

  2. jsday7作用域-02

    7.利用构造函数创建对象 语法格式: function 构造函数名() { this.属性 = 值; this.方法 = funcyion() {} } new 构造函数名(); 构造函数名字首字母要大写 ...

  3. jsday4数组

    1.数组的概念 数组(Array):一组数据的集合,其中的每个数据被称为元素,在数组中可以存放任意类型的元素 利用new创建数组 var 数组名 = new Array(); var arr = new Array(); /...

  4. jsday5函数

    1.函数的概念 封装了一段可被重复调用执行的代码块。通过次代码块可以实现大量代码的重复使用 2.函数的使用 声明函数 function 函数名(){ 函数体 } 函数名一般是动词 函数不调用自己执行 ...

  5. jsday8作用域-03

    12.数组对象 数组转换为字符串 方法名 说明 返回值 tostring() 把数组转换成字符串,逗号分隔每一项 返回一个字符串 join('分隔符') 方法用于把数组中的所有元素转换为一个字符串 返回一个字符串 ...